Description
Item Description:Catalogues include information such as class lists, names of professors, course descriptions and requirements, and provide an overall view of campus life. Register of alumni, 1794-1862, in 1862/63 catalogue. Register of alumni with biographical data in the following catalogs: 1794-1881 in 1881; 1794-1894, in 1894; and 1794-1900, in 1900. The annual catalogue for 1889-1890 is not included in this volume. In 1920, Xenia Theological Seminary moved from Xenia, Ohio to St. Louis, Mo. In 1930, Xenia Theological Seminary combined with the Pittsburgh Theological Seminary of the United Presbyterian Church of North America to form the Pittsburgh-Xenia Theological Seminary. Pittsburgh-Xenia Theological Seminary (1930-1959) and Western Theological Seminary (1827-1959) consolidated into one institution in 1959 to become Pittsburgh Theological Seminary.
